Elon Musk's wealth reaches $850 billion after the integration of SpaceX and xAI
Elon Musk’s net worth has reached a new peak of $850 billion, driven by SpaceX’s strategic acquisition of xAI in a deal valued at $1.25 trillion. This move marks a significant transformation of the well-known entrepreneur’s corporate structure, creating a framework that concentrates extraordinary value between the aerospace and artificial intelligence sectors.
SpaceX and xAI: the main assets of the portfolio
Today, SpaceX stands as Elon Musk’s most significant contribution, with a valuation reaching $1 trillion. The space exploration company maintains its leadership position in satellite launch services and orbital communications. xAI, the other cornerstone of the ecosystem, adds an additional $250 billion to the overall valuation. The integration of the two entities creates a powerful synergy: SpaceX provides the computational infrastructure and satellite communication capabilities, while xAI develops next-generation artificial intelligence technologies.
Record valuations and regulatory challenges
The combined valuation reflects market confidence in Musk’s assets, although the deal presents complex regulatory compliance issues at the international level. Regulators are carefully examining the potential risks of concentrated power in the technology and aerospace sectors. Despite these hurdles, the market strategy remains focused on an ambitious goal: a potential initial public offering (IPO) of SpaceX scheduled for 2026. Such an event would profoundly transform the public investment landscape and redefine Musk’s influence in global markets, further consolidating Elon Musk’s wealth for decades to come.
